Job Summary
We are in search for a HR Associate Experience Operations Senior Specialist to respond to associate inquiries for HR related matters. You will provide support for associate self-service tools, and provide accurate information about policies, processes, and programs in the areas of payroll, benefits, leaves administration, HR systems, and other matters that occur during the employment life cycle. You will resolve associate inquiries on a timely basis, while delivering exceptional customer service. You will receive activity through multiple channels such as case management, system notifications, phone calls, and chat service as the first point of contact for HR queries. This position supports a geographically dispersed population located both in Canada and in the US. Bilingual in English and French is required for this role.
Key Tasks & Responsibilities (Essential Functions)
- Responsible for receiving, addressing, researching, troubleshooting, and escalating questions via the Experience Center. Service as a primary point of contact for HR inquiries and requests that cannot be answered and/or completed through direct access. Answer a broad range of questions regarding benefits, onboarding, employment, compensation, training, policies, and procedures (leveraging the organization knowledge base as appropriate). Resolve associate inquiries or issues by applying standard, administrative procedures and agreed practices.
- Lead projects as defined by leadership, which include development of project plan with key milestones and deliverables, lead meetings, provide regular project updates, and adhere to project deadlines.
- Configures, maintains, and updates functional data such as pay scale levels and pay scale rates within HR system. Partners with HRBPs and acts as a consultative partner during updates to rate changes, and/or contract negotiation updating ACONNECT accordingly while assuring data quality. Act as a liaison between the AEC and Alight to resolve pay related issues.
- Travel independently to various facility sites to conduct training on best practices, conduct listening sessions, and recommend and develop action plans based on associate feedback.
- Maintains performance against established KPI's (Time to Resolve, Average Handle Time, Average Wait Time, Average Speed of Answer, escalation rates, abandoned calls, etc.), with goals of First Call Resolution and associate satisfaction.
- Interpret policies and counsel associates. Recommend action on requests arising from exceptional circumstances. Escalate non-routine matters/specialized requests to appropriate escalation include People Managers, HR Administration, HR Manager, Strategy Advisors, Payroll, Legal, and Benefits etc. and Centers of Expertise.
- Tracks issues, questions, and follow up using the Case Management System. And assist with the development of knowledge articles for HR knowledge portal as needed. Ensures strict confidentiality of all work and information.
